📝 Color Information for #152919

The hexadecimal color code #152919 represents a very dark shade in the green family. In the RGB color model, this color is composed of 21 red, 41 green, and 25 blue, which translates to approximately 8% red, 16% green, and 10% blue. This makes it a slightly desaturated color with cool undertones that can evoke different emotional responses depending on its application. When analyzed in the HSL (Hue, Saturation, Lightness) color space, #152919 has a hue of 132 degrees, a saturation level of 32%, and a lightness value of 12%. The hue angle of 132° places this color firmly in the green spectrum. In the HSV/HSB color model, this translates to a hue of 132°, saturation of 49%, and brightness/value of 16%. For print applications using the CMYK color model, #152919 would be reproduced using 49% cyan, 0% magenta, 39% yellow, and 84% black. The closest web-safe color is #003300, which may be useful for ensuring compatibility across older displays and systems. This color works well in various design contexts. As a darker shade, it works well for text, headers, and creating visual weight in compositions. The moderate to low saturation gives this color a sophisticated, muted quality that works well in professional and minimalist designs. When pairing #152919 with other colors, consider its complementary color at hue 312° for maximum contrast, or use analogous colors within 30° of its hue for harmonious combinations. The decimal representation of this color is 1386777, which can be useful in certain programming contexts.

What is the CMYK value of #152919? +

The approximate CMYK value of #152919 is C:49% M:0% Y:39% K:84%. C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is the color model used in physical printing. Unlike RGB which mixes light additively on screens, CMYK mixes inks subtractively on paper. Note that the RGB-to-CMYK conversion is an approximation — screen colors and print colors exist in different color gamuts, and some screen colors cannot be exactly reproduced in print. For precise print work, consult a professional print color profile or Pantone matching system.
